WebTo cook the tapioca pearls, bring 8 cups of water to boil. Tapioca pearls expand significantly during the cooking process, so you want to make sure there’s a good amount of water in the pot. Once the water boils, reduce the heat to medium-high and add the tapioca pearls. Continue cooking the pearls for 15 minutes and turn off the heat.
WebApr 13, 2024 · It is made of fish and tapioca starch. Fish, tapioca starch, and water are mixed to make thick dough. In different shapes and sizes, the dough is boiled until it fl oats. The cooked ‘pempek’ is then deep-fried. ‘Pempek’ is served with ‘cuko’ Cuko is made of brown sugar, chilly, garlic, tamarind, and salt.
